Historical Nubia had a "lifestyle of cotton" of sorts, evidenced by Actual physical proof of cotton processing applications as well as presence of cattle in specified places. Some scientists propose that cotton was crucial that you the Nubian financial state for its use in connection with the neighboring Egyptians.[23] Aksumite King Ezana boasted in his inscription that he destroyed massive cotton plantations in Meroë throughout his conquest in the area.[24]

Standard cotton creation calls for extra insecticides than every other important crop, and the creation of organic and natural cotton, which relies on nonsynthetic insecticides, is growing in lots of places throughout the world. Furthermore, genetically modified “Bt cotton” was formulated to make bacterial proteins which have been poisonous to herbivorous insects, ostensibly reducing the amount of pesticides necessary. Glyphosate-resistant cotton, which may tolerate the herbicide glyphosate, was also produced through genetic engineering.
Wool ongoing to dominate the eu marketplaces, but cotton prints had been released to Britain because of the East India Company while in the 1690s.[17] Imports of calicoes, affordable cotton fabrics from Kozhikode, then called Calicut, in India, discovered a mass marketplace Among the many weak. By 1721 these calicoes threatened British manufacturers, and Parliament handed the Calico Act that banned calicoes for outfits or domestic uses. In 1774 the act was repealed Using the invention of equipment that allowed for British makers to contend with Eastern fabrics.[37]

Cotton is manufactured in in excess of 70 countries, with the most important producers currently being India, China, The us, Brazil, and Pakistan. These countries account for the majority of worldwide cotton output. India and China are not just big producers but additionally considerable people of cotton, driven by their substantial textile industries.
The earliest clear illustrations of the spinning wheel originate from the Islamic earth from the eleventh century.
Later on, the invention with the James Hargreaves' spinning jenny in 1764, Richard Arkwright's spinning body in 1769 and Samuel Crompton's spinning mule in 1775 enabled British spinners to supply cotton yarn at A great deal greater rates. Within the late 18th century on, the British city of Manchester obtained the nickname "Cottonopolis" due to cotton industry's omnipresence inside the city, and Manchester's purpose as the center of the global cotton trade.[fifty two][53]
